Dombivli: Three tourists from Dombivli have died in an attack in Kashmir. The deceased have been identified as Sanjay Lele, Atul Mone, and Hemant Joshi.
All three had gone visiting Kashmir with their families on April 19.
The news of the three being killed by terrorists has engulfed their neighborhood in Dombivli in grief.
Meanwhile, the three deceased are also relatives of Rajesh Kadam, the sub-district chief of Shinde Sena. Kadam confirmed that they died in a terrorist attack. He mentioned that he would be leaving for Kashmir and is in contact with the families of the deceased.
Atul Mone lived in the Thakurwadi area of Dombivli, Hemant Joshi from the School Ground area in western Dombivli, and Sanjay Lele resided at Subhash Road area.
The attack occurred in the Baisaran Valley near Pahalgam, a popular tourist destination in Jammu and Kashmir. Gunmen opened fire on a group of tourists, resulting in the deaths of 26 people, including the three from Dombivli. The incident has drawn widespread condemnation, with local authorities and leaders expressing solidarity with the affected families.
